Heat the vegetable oil in a large, heavy-bottomed pot over medium heat.
Gradually whisk in the flour to make a roux. Stir constantly for about 15-20 minutes, or until the roux becomes a deep caramel color. Be careful not to burn it.
Add the diced onion, green bell pepper, and celery to the roux. Cook, stirring frequently, for 5-7 minutes until the vegetables are softened.
Stir in the minced garlic and cook for another minute until fragrant.
Slowly pour in the vegetable broth while stirring to combine the roux mixture into the broth. Bring to a simmer.
Add the okra, diced tomatoes (with their juices), kidney beans, Cajun seasoning, paprika, thyme, oregano, bay leaves, salt, and black pepper.
Reduce the heat to low and let the gumbo simmer uncovered for 30-40 minutes, stirring occasionally.
Taste the gumbo and adjust seasoning as needed. Remove the bay leaves before serving.
To serve, ladle the gumbo over cooked white rice in bowls.
Garnish with sliced green onions and chopped parsley. Add hot sauce on top if desired.
